Report: Spitzer call girl Ashley Dupre developing new reality show

By Christopher Rocchio, 07/09/2008

Ashley Dupre apparently wants to go from infamous call girl to reality starlet.

The 23-year-old call girl who was at the center of the Eliot Spitzer prostitution scandal earlier this year is developing a cable reality series, E! News reported Monday.

While a Dupre rep told E! News that his client "has no TV deal" a source told the outlet that she is developing a reality show with Handprint Entertainment production executives.

"They're talking to MTV about Ashley being the next Tila Tequila," a source close to the project told E! News.

MTV declined comment and Handprint Entertainment executives could not be reached, E! News reported.

Dupre dropped her lawsuit against Girls Gone Wild CEO Joe Francis last week, and a statement released by her lawyer hints that it was done so she could turn over a new leaf.

"Ms. Dupre wants to eliminate all negativity from her life and focus on the positive. She has prospects for many exciting new projects and is looking forward to starting a new chapter," her lawyer Richard C. Wolfe said in the statement to E! News.

After the scandal involving Dupre and Spitzer -- which led to his resignation as governor of New York --Donald Trump was reportedly interested in casting Dupre for Lady or a Tramp, a new MTV reality series that will send a group of contemporary women to a boarding school environment where they'll learn about self-improvement and female empowerment techniques.
